Why Should Entrepreneurs Offer Multiple Payment Options?
In the dynamic world of
entrepreneurship, customer satisfaction is pivotal. One way to enhance the customer experience is by offering multiple payment options. By doing so, entrepreneurs can cater to a broader audience, reduce cart abandonment rates, and ultimately drive more sales. Multiple payment options provide convenience and flexibility, crucial for building customer loyalty and trust.
- Credit/Debit Cards: Traditional and widely accepted, these are must-haves for any business.
- Digital Wallets: Options like PayPal, Apple Pay, and Google Wallet offer quick and secure transactions.
- Bank Transfers: Direct bank transfers are secure and beneficial for large transactions.
-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L): Services like Afterpay and Klarna are gaining popularity, especially among younger consumers.
- Cryptocurrencies: Although still niche, accepting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ies can attract tech-savvy customers.
How Do Multiple Payment Options Impact Conversion Rates?
Offering a variety of payment methods can significantly impact
conversion rates. When customers find their preferred payment option, they are more likely to complete the purchase. According to various studies, businesses that offer multiple payment options see a substantial reduction in
cart abandonment, often by as much as 30%. This improvement can lead to higher sales volumes and increased revenue.
